スタンバイがグレイアウトNo.00383
yya さん 18/01/12 19:00
 
ある Windows タブレット機での現象なのですが,[設定]-[動作]-[終了オプション]を
「クラシック」あるいは「クラシック(休止状態付き)」にすると,
実際の終了オプションの画面でスタンバイがグレイアウトされます。
スタンバイができない機種だと判定されているのでしょうかね。
ちなみに「標準」では問題なくスリープできます。

[ ]
RE:00383 スタンバイがグレイアウトNo.00384
秀丸担当 さん 18/01/15 08:59
 

確かにタブレットによってスタンバイがグレー状態になることがあるようです。
単純に、スタンバイという状態をサポートしていないPCということになると思います。

スタンバイはメモリを通電したまま、画面やCPUや停止するといったような状態にな
ります。
休止状態はメモリをいったんディスク(SSD等の不揮発性メモリ)に書き込んで、通
電していなくても復帰できる状態になります。

スタンバイが非サポートで休止状態をサポートしているようなPCでは、「終了オプシ
ョン」が「クラシック」の場合は、スタンバイボタンではなく休止状態を表示させる
ように、今後のバージョンで修正しようと思います。

[ ]
RE:00384 スタンバイがグレイアウトNo.00386
yya さん 18/01/16 18:29
 
> 単純に、スタンバイという状態をサポートしていないPCということになると思いま
>す。

スタンバイとスリープは,違うものなのですか?
初めの投稿に書いたように,問題のタブレット機でスリープは可能です。

> スタンバイが非サポートで休止状態をサポートしているようなPCでは、
> 「終了オプション」が「クラシック」の場合は、
> スタンバイボタンではなく休止状態を表示させるように、
> 今後のバージョンで修正しようと思います。

休止状態ではなくスリープを表示させたいのですが。

[ ]
RE:00386 スタンバイがグレイアウトNo.00387
秀丸担当 さん 18/01/17 09:14
 

スタンバイとスリープはおそらく同じものと思われますが、PCによってはハイブリッ
ドスリープとかもあるようなので、Windowsのスタートボタンから行う操作は正確に
は同じであるかはわからないです。

秀丸スタートメニューのようなアプリからWindowsに対して問い合わせる限りでは、
スタンバイ(スリープ)はサポートされていないというように見えるようです。
試しに無理矢理押せるようにしてスタンバイ(スリープ)を強制実行してみたら、ス
タンバイは休止状態のように振舞いました。
ちなみにタブレットだから全てそうというわけではないようで、Surface Pro 2とAnn
iversary UpdateのPCでは、スタンバイ(スリープ)が押せて、ちゃんと働きました。

もしかしたら本当はサポートしているけどドライバか何かに問題があって振る舞いが
そのようになっているだけというケースがあるのかもしれません。
そうだとして、アプリから見たらそのように振舞うPCということになり、ドライバの
対応が無い限りは難しそうです。

[ ]
RE:00387 スタンバイがグレイアウトNo.00388
yya さん 18/01/18 19:30
 
スタンバイが表示される機種とグレイアウトされる機種(タブレット)を powercfg
/a で比較してみると,
前者ではスタンバイとして「S3」が挙げられている一方,
後者では「S0 低電力アイドル」が挙げられていました。
スタンバイがサポートされていないと判断されるのは,きっとこのようなことが関係
しているのですね。

どうもありがとうございました。


[ ]